Yes this is usually regarded as the Sandbox Effect. New websites usually have to go through a period of time to become established with Google. It is very disappionting as you have found because you think you have struck gold as your new website jumps straight on to the 1st page of Google - however this is false and as you have found your website suddenly vanishes. The only way forward is to give it time and you will find that it will appear - maybe in around the hundreds but continue to work on links etc and it will then steadily climb the rankings and achieve 1st page rankings again. |
